About the Role

Ruder Finn is seeking an experienced Senior Manager of Social & Influencer Strategy to join our growing Digital practice. In this role, the Senior Manager will be responsible for developing comprehensive strategies focused on issues and policy leveraging online strategies to promote awareness, influence public opinion, and drive engagement around social, political, or legislative matters. This Senior Manager will also be responsible for building and guiding social strategies, leading campaign content creation, and overseeing the execution of strategic digital initiatives across diverse industries. The ideal candidate will possess a strong digital skill set and expertise in driving public affairs, crisis communications, and reputation management across various social platforms. This position is well-suited for a digital forward communications professional who excels in high-pressure environments, values public service, and demonstrates a passion for managing dynamic issues with strategic clarity. As a Senior Manager, you will have direct contact with clients, partners, and other practice groups across the country and globally. This role offers growth opportunities to apply creativity and skills in key areas.

Key Responsibilities

  • Strategically plan and manage social media platforms with a focus on crisis communication, integrating both paid and organic tactics supported by data-driven insights for public affairs and high-stakes issues
  • Lead content innovation and strategy, ensuring alignment between crisis communications and social media integration while exploring new opportunities in digital tools and technologies
  • Serve as a key contact for clients, acting as strategic support for crisis communication and reputation management initiatives, and addressing client concerns with thoughtful, timely solutions
  • Support in the operational performance of accounts, ensuring high-quality deliverables, adherence to deadlines, and budget optimization
  • Deliver superior client service by aligning digital objectives with senior management direction, providing clear updates on project timelines, and ensuring seamless coordination across internal teams and external stakeholders
  • Mentor and develop junior team members, fostering expertise in digital crisis communication, reputation management, and cutting-edge campaign strategies
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ure cohesive execution across all digital channels and platforms
  • Review and analyze campaign performance reports to provide actionable insights for enhancement of client reputation and strategic improvements
  • Partner with external vendors to strengthen the delivery of high-impact crisis communication strategies and digital reputation management

Requirements

  • A minimum of 4+ years working in the digital space with experience in public affairs
  • Bachelor's degree in communications, public relations, marketing, or a related field preferred
  • Strong passion for digital and social media marketing, with the ability to leverage emerging industry trends to coordinate digital campaigns
  • Expertise in paid media and organic strategy, as well as social listening, marketing, data analysis, and insights reporting
  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to work across multiple high-profile and high-budget programs in a fast-paced, changing environment
  • Ability to multitask and operate with flexibility in a fast-paced environment to meet tight deadlines
  • Proven experience managing and coaching a team
  • Proficiency in Spanish, both spoken and written, is highly desirable
